## Contrast (WCAG 2.x, as text)

- On white (#ffffff): 1.84:1 — AA fail, AA-large fail, AAA fail. Fix: AA: text → #917108 (4.6:1); AA: background → #4d4d4d (4.6:1); AAA: text → #6a5306 (7.36:1); AAA: background → #303030 (7.18:1)
- On black (#000000): 11.43:1 — AA pass, AA-large pass, AAA pass
